Samsunspor beat Alanyaspor 3-2 in Antalya, staying seventh in the Süper Lig and ending the hosts' three-match home unbeaten run after a frantic finish.

In the 37th minute, Elayis Tavşan bent a left-footer from outside the box after Ali Diabaté's pass to open the scoring. Olivier Ntcham doubled the lead (39.), turning in Marius Mouandilmadji's lay-off.

After the restart, Irfan Can Egribayat stood tall, saving from Ruan and later tipping away Enes Keskin's close-range header as Alanyaspor pushed.

In the first minute of second half stoppage time, Mouandilmadji swept in Carlo Holse's square ball, and after a VAR review the goal stood.

Substitute Guven Yalcin pulled one back in the sixth minute of second half stoppage time. Moments later, fellow substitute Mechak Elia finished Ruan's cut-back in the seventh minute of second half stoppage time to set up a grandstand ending.

Samsunspor recorded seven shots on target from 12 attempts. Alanyaspor delivered 12 corners and 17 attempts, testing the goalkeeper five times.

Next, Samsunspor host Galatasaray. Alanyaspor visit Antalyaspor.
